A Brief History of the Festival

The World’s Largest Fish Fry is more than just a gathering—it’s a testament to the resilience and spirit of the community in Paris, Tennessee, where it got its start over 150 years ago. Initially a celebration of the end of the Civil War, the festival has transformed over the decades into a food-centric extravaganza that honors the town’s deep-rooted fishing culture.

In recent years, the Fish Fry has expanded its festivities to include live music, arts and crafts, and various competitions, but the heart of the event still lies in the preparation of its eponymous dish: golden, crispy fish.
